随笔分类 -  .NET

NHibernate
摘要:如果IIS或IIS Express的管道模式不对的话,可能会报错NHibernate.Proxy.CastleProxyFactory.GetProxy Ambiguous match found 阅读全文

posted @ 2021-06-07 16:35 碎羽love星谊 阅读(31) 评论(0) 推荐(0)

Spring.NET
摘要:使用 引用 如果直接引用dll的话,引用Spring.Core,Spring.Aop和Spring.Web即可 添加nuget引用 IoC依赖注入功能 xml格式的一个或多个配置文件 如service.xml或services.xml 右键属性,将这个xml的输出目录(Copy to Output 阅读全文

posted @ 2021-06-07 15:42 碎羽love星谊 阅读(92) 评论(0) 推荐(0)

3. 技术专题 - 域控&LDAP&Active Directory(活动目录)
摘要:目录服务(数据库) 目录服务是一个特殊的数据库,用来保存描述性的、基于属性的详细信息,支持过滤功能。 是动态的,灵活的,易扩展的。 常用于人员组织管理(域控服务),电话簿,地址簿。 LDAP 通常是389端口 C#中连接时,直接使用domain:389即可,不需要前面指定LDAP:// LDAP(L 阅读全文

posted @ 2021-06-07 10:17 碎羽love星谊 阅读(769) 评论(0) 推荐(0)

ASP.NET+IIS+Sql Server环境搭建
摘要:Windows上安装IIS Windows Server上可能已经打开了IIS等模块,如果是普通的Windows如WIn10,那么需要去控制面板->Programs and Featues->Turn WIndows features on or off中打开。(Windows Server通常是去 阅读全文

posted @ 2021-06-03 09:00 碎羽love星谊 阅读(1413) 评论(0) 推荐(0)

.NET身份验证
摘要:基于Claim的验证 当请求到达服务端后,线程中会有身份信息,这个身份信息类一般都是实现了IPrincipal接口,并可以有多种实现,比如基于Claim的身份验证,那么就是ClaimsPrincipal类 每个ClaimPrincipal由多个ClaimIdentity组成,并通过Identitie 阅读全文

posted @ 2021-04-26 11:28 碎羽love星谊 阅读(147) 评论(0) 推荐(0)

.NET常用组件 - MediatR进程内消息通信框架
摘要:类似于Qt的事件槽机制,Spring.NET的IApplicationEventListener。 当一个对象发出某个类型的事件时,监听这个事件的接受者都会收到并开始自己的处理逻辑 使用 启用:在Startup.cs的ConfigureServices(IServiceCollection serv 阅读全文

posted @ 2021-04-22 16:00 碎羽love星谊 阅读(203) 评论(0) 推荐(0)

使用Visual Studio进行编译
摘要:设置Solution中各个Project的configuration和platform 分为solution和project的configuration和platform,project的configuration和platform只能从solution的configuration和platform 阅读全文

posted @ 2021-02-18 15:10 碎羽love星谊 阅读(1180) 评论(0) 推荐(0)

.NET反编译
摘要:工具 ILSpy 可以去单独下载支持想要反编译的.NET版本对应的ILSpy 也可以通过Visual Studio的插件去搜索 好处是自动找到的就是和你的Visual Studio对应的版本,通常直接可以用来反编译 需要重启Visual Studio来开始自动用vsix安装 使用时要去Tools菜单 阅读全文

posted @ 2020-09-18 11:07 碎羽love星谊 阅读(214) 评论(0) 推荐(0)

.NET中的编译、程序调用
摘要:.NET中的各种语言写的代码编译出来exe、dll等文件其实都是中间语言代码,双击时会调用.net framework来执行 c、c++编译出来的exe应该已经是机器码了,双击运行时是操作系统直接执行 Python用工具打包出来的exe就不知道了,外层是机器码由系统直接执行,然后再调用Python来 阅读全文

posted @ 2020-04-21 11:46 碎羽love星谊 阅读(250) 评论(0) 推荐(0)

.NET&C#的异常处理
摘要:应用程序未捕获异常的处理 处理未捕获的异常是每个应用程序起码有的功能 无论是Windows窗体程序还是WPF程序,我们都看到捕获的异常当中分为"窗体线程异常"和"非窗体线程异常"。 WinForm等类型的应用程序 使用UnhandledException来处理非 UI 线程异常 1 static v 阅读全文

posted @ 2018-11-08 13:54 碎羽love星谊 阅读(188) 评论(0) 推荐(0)

.NET中的程序集(Assembly)
摘要:参考:http://blog.sina.com.cn/s/blog_7ade159d0102wmg9.html 程序集(Assembly,装配件,.NET程序集) 程序集是应用程序的部署单元,.NET应用程序包含一个或多个程序集。 通常编译出来的dll、exe的.NET可执行程序都是程序集 .NET 阅读全文

posted @ 2018-11-07 16:39 碎羽love星谊 阅读(405) 评论(0) 推荐(0)

.NET和C#的版本历史
摘要:维基百科页面:https://en.wikipedia.org/wiki/.NET_Framework_version_history 维基百科页面:https://en.wikipedia.org/wiki/C_Sharp_%28programming_language%29#Versions T 阅读全文

posted @ 2018-11-07 16:02 碎羽love星谊 阅读(163) 评论(0) 推荐(0)

.NET平台的资源文件管理
摘要:可以管理文本、图片等不同类型的资源 管理方式(增删改) 可以直接修改XXX.resx源文件(XML格式,文本直接管理内容,图片需要指定路径,资源名和图片名可以不同) 也可以在VS的可视化界面上进行操作(双击resx文件) 使用方式(读取) 初始化一个资源文件对应的ResourceManager,然后 阅读全文

posted @ 2018-11-05 09:21 碎羽love星谊 阅读(292) 评论(0) 推荐(0)

.NET Framework的一些基本概念
摘要:各种Framework的区别(按在Windows程序管理中显示的名称) .NET Framework: 运行环境,仅用于运行程序 .NET Framework Developer Pack: 包含Runtime、SDK(装vs时不会安装上,平时开发用Targeting Pack就行)、Targeti 阅读全文

posted @ 2018-10-29 09:28 碎羽love星谊 阅读(677) 评论(0) 推荐(1)

导航